Computer hardware components will be the physical areas of a computer system that enable it to operate and perform various tasks. These components include the central processing unit (CPU), motherboard, memory (RAM), storage devices, graphics processing unit (GPU), power supply unit (PSU), peripherals, and networking hardware The CPU is often referred to as mental performance of the computer, accountable for executing instructions, performing calculations, and managing data processing tasks. It consists of components like the arithmetic logic unit (ALU) and control unit, which work together to carry out operations.

The motherboard serves because the central hub of the computer, connecting all the hardware components. It gives interfaces for the CPU, memory modules, storage devices, and expansion cards, facilitating communication between these components. The motherboard also houses essential components like the chipset and BIOS, which manage system initialization and data flow Memory modules, commonly known as RAM (Random Access Memory), provide temporary storage for data and instructions that the CPU needs to get into quickly. RAM modules store data temporarily as the computer is powered on, enabling fast read and write operations. The amount and speed of RAM installed in something significantly impact its performance, particularly when running memory-intensive tasks.

Storage devices, such as hard disk drive drives (HDDs) and solid-state drives (SSDs), are responsible for storing data permanently or semi-permanently. HDDs use spinning magnetic disks to store data, while SSDs employ flash memory technology for faster access and transfer speeds. External storage devices like USB flash drives and external hard disks offer convenient alternatives for expanding storage capacity and transferring data between devices Graphics processing units (GPUs) are specialized hardware components responsible for rendering images and videos on computer displays. GPUs excel at parallel processing tasks necessary for graphics-intensive applications such as gaming, video editing, and 3D modeling. Modern GPUs feature a large number of processing cores optimized for parallel computation, enabling high-performance graphics rendering and accelerating tasks like machine learning and scientific simulations.

The energy supply unit (PSU) converts AC power from the electrical outlet into DC power required by computer components. It delivers stable and reliable power to all hardware components, ensuring proper operation and preventing damage from power fluctuations. PSU wattage and efficiency ratings are essential considerations when selecting a power supply, because they determine the utmost power output and energy efficiency of the system Peripherals such as for example keyboards, mice, monitors, printers, and speakers complement the core hardware components of a pc system, enhancing usability and functionality. Peripherals enable users to talk with and input data into the computer, display output, and perform specific tasks such as printing documents or playing audio 0F7T8V .

Networking hardware components enable computers to communicate and connect to local networks or the internet. Network interface cards (NICs) or network adapters facilitate wired or wireless connections between computers and network devices. Routers, switches, and modems serve as intermediary devices that manage data traffic and enable communication between multiple devices on a network. Additionally, wireless access points provide wireless connectivity to devices within a specific area, enabling seamless connectivity in homes, offices, and public spaces.
